Overview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up

Cefixime 100mg oral suspension is an antibacterial medication combating bacterial infections. Effective against lung (pneumonia, for example), urinary tract, ear, sinus, throat, and skin infections, it eliminates bacteria, alleviating symptoms and resolving the infection. Administer Cefixime 100mg oral suspension with food, consistently at evenly spaced intervals as directed by your physician. Consistent daily timing aids adherence. Dosage depends on your condition; complete the prescribed course, even if feeling better, to prevent infection recurrence due to surviving bacteria. This medication is ineffective against viral illnesses like colds or influenza. Unnecessary antibiotic use diminishes future efficacy. Common side effects include skin rash, nausea, and diarrhea; taking with food may mitigate stomach upset. Report bothersome side effects to your doctor. Inform your doctor of antibiotic allergies, liver or kidney issues before use. Generally safe during pregnancy and breastfeeding under medical supervision, it may cause blurred vision, drowsiness, or dizziness. Avoid driving if these symptoms appear.

How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up works:

Cefixime 100mg oral suspension is a bacterial-fighting medication. Its mechanism of action involves disrupting bacterial cell wall synthesis, thereby eliminating the bacteria's protective barrier and leading to their demise.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holSAFE

Ingesting alcohol alongside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up presents no known adverse reactions.

PregnancyPreg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

The oral suspension of Cefixime 100mg is typically deemed safe for use in pregnancy. Preclinical trials in animals revealed minimal or no harmful consequences to the fetus; however, data from human trials are scarce.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Cefixime 100mg oral suspension is considered safe for breastfeeding mothers. Research in humans indicates minimal drug transfer to breast milk, posing no apparent risk to the infant. However, extended use of Cefixime 100mg oral suspension should be avoided due to potential side effects including skin rash and loose stools.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Taking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up could reduce alertness, impair vision, or cause drowsiness and d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Cefixime 100mg oral suspension requires careful administration in individuals with significant renal impairment. Dosage modification of Cefixime 100mg oral suspension may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.

LiverLiverS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Cefixime 100mg dry syrup poses no known risk to patients with hepatic impairment; dosage modification is unnecessary.

What if you forget to take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up :

Should you forget a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up dose, administer it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up

Use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up only as directed by your doctor for the prescribed dose and duration. Always follow your doctor's instructions.
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up, an antibiotic, can cause diarrhea as a side effect. This is because it eliminates not only harmful bacteria but also beneficial gut bacteria. Consult your doctor if diarrhea continues.
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up is a cephalosporin antibiotic.
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up can cause constipation. If this occurs, a mild laxative may help. A high-fiber diet (fruits, vegetables, whole grains) is recommended, while oily and spicy foods should be avoided. Consult your doctor if constipation worsens.
Continue taking your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up as prescribed, even if you feel better before finishing the course. Stopping early may not fully eliminate the infection. Complete the entire treatment as directed by your doctor.
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up typically begins working quickly, but complete symptom relief and eradication of bacteria may take several days.
Continue treatment and contact your doctor if your symptoms don't improve or worsen.
Pefcef 100mg Dry Syrup can effectively treat urinary tract infections (UTIs), often with better patient tolerance. It addresses common UTI symptoms like foul-smelling urine, frequent urination, and vaginal irritation or discharge. However, prescription by a doctor is necessary before use.
